How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Skytop?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Skytop Studio Apartments | $1,381 | $1,325 | $1,446 |
Skytop 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,614 | $695 | $3,375 |
Skytop 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,860 | $960 | $3,611 |
Skytop 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,455 | $1,540 | $3,827 |
Skytop 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,596 | $2,110 | $3,559 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Skytop
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Skytop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Skytop ranges from $695 to $3,375 with an average monthly rent of $1,614.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Skytop c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Skytop range from $960 to $3,611.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,860.
How expensive are Skytop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 14 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Skytop on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,540 to $3,827 - averaging $2,455 for the location.
